Q: What are the key advantages of using light source microscope in education? A: light source microscope allow students to observe microscopic organisms, cells, and other structures up close, making abstract concepts more tangible and enhancing the learning experience. Q: Do light source microscope require special training to use effectively? A: While basic use is intuitive, effective operation of light source microscope can benefit from some training, especially when handling more advanced features like focusing, lighting adjustments, and image capture. Q: Can light source microscope be used for environmental studies? A: Yes, light source microscope are used in environmental studies to examine soil samples, water quality, and microorganisms, helping researchers assess ecological conditions and environmental changes. Q: What are the typical components of a light source microscope system? A: A typical light source microscope system includes lenses, a light source, focusing mechanisms, and a stage for placing specimens.
